9. Embracing Intensity with Aurora Remember Holtzmann
After years of feeling “too much,” Aurora Remember Holtzmann finally realised that intensity, is the source of her greatest power. Now instead of beating herself up about not measuring up to her own self-imposed standards, she is on a mission to help gifted and outside-the-box thinkers befriend their brains and use their fire without getting burned through her Embracing Intensity Podcast and community, coaching, and strengths-based educational assessment.
TAKEAWAYS FROM THIS EPISODE:
If you really want something, you can do it, but you need to grow first as a person
Gifted children and adults can fall into the category of “underachievers”
Gifted children with ADHD are sometimes able to compensate their ADHD with their giftedness, which can lead to chronic pain, exhaustion or burnout
Children and adults who have two challenges, for example gifted and autism or ADHD are called “2e” or “twice exceptional”
ADHD is not a lack of attention it is rather a lack of attention regulation
People with executive functioning challenges have difficulties finishing tasks which might seem very easy and basic to others
Giftedness does not make you automatically intense and intensity does not make you automatically gifted but if you combine the two, it has its unique issues
Usually people are not over-diagnosed but rather: people who have ADHD and giftedness might be under-diagnosed due to their ability to compensate for their ADHD
Gifted people do not seem to have more mental issues over time. Therefore, people seeking for answers and help who are gifted might be the ones who do have twice or tripple exceptionalities.
